Dance Arts Center Teachers
Jennifer Porter - Owner/Artistic Director/Teacher
Jennifer has over ten years of experience teaching dance to children and adults of all ages and levels. She holds a Bachelor of Arts in Dance Education from the University of South Florida and is a certified Pilates instructor. Highlights from her teaching experience include master dance classes as guest artist at the University of South Florida and Hillsborough Community College and various dance forms at several academies and public magnet art schools in Tampa and Miami. A member of the Florida Dance Association and Dance Educators of America, Jennifer has danced and toured throughout the United States with several professional dance companies including Ballet Folklorico of Ybor, Oscar Trevino Flamenco Dance Company, Duende Ballet Espanol and Bailes Ferrer. Ms. Porter has also worked as artistic director of Tampa Bay Repertory Ballet, a junior dance company whose performances have been seen and celebrated all over the Tampa Bay area. A lifetime love of dancing has given Jennifer the opportunity to work with and/or perform for: Kirov Ballet professionals, Chita Rivera, Mayor Dick Greco, Governor Jeb Bush, Betty Castor, Board of Regents, Summer Olympic Committee, Michelle Kadison, Jose Molina, Teodoro Morca, la Conja, Omayra Amaya, and many others.
Kelly Porter - Artistic Director/Teacher
Kelly grew up dancing with her sister at Classical Ballet Center of Tampa under the direction of Haydee Gutierez, who is the current director of the Tampa Bay Performing Arts Center ballet program. She also studied at several academies where she received a rounded dance arts education. In addition, Ms. Porter is proud to have studied with master dance teachers from the Kirov Ballet with whom she traveled to Japan for a two-month dance and performance experience. Kelly has also studied with Bulgarian-born dance professional and mentor, Albena Arnaudova. She recently returned to Tampa after having a successful run as a professional ballerina in Hawaii with the Honolulu Dance Theatre, a company that performs works from classical ballets and original contemporary ballet pieces. While living in Hawaii, Ms. Porter taught ballet and jazz classes for the Company's dance school. She continues to travel to Honolulu each year to perform with the Company. In addition to having been a featured dancer at Tampa Bay Repertory Ballet and an apprentice with Maximum Dance Company in Miami, Kelly was the very first grand prize winner of a dance scholarship from Harlequin Corporation.
Steve Boyer- Teacher
Steve started out in this field when he was nine years old. He studied at Rose Urban's Academy. He first studied Floor Gymnatics and then moved forward learning Jazz, Tap, Hip Hop, and Lyrical. Steve began teaching at the age of fourteen and has been teaching ever since. He then moved to Florida where he expanded his knowledge of dance by learning the various forms of Ballroom dancing such as Foxtrot, Waltz, Rumba, Tango, Swing, and Cha Cha while working with Fred Astaire Dance Studios. To expand his knowledge even further; Steve received his certification in Zumba and Zumba Gold. "The gift of dance has brought so much joy and satisfaction to my life. I feel honored to be able to share that gift with others, and to help them find the happiness that dance has given me."
